Cosmic Strings with Small Tension

arXiv:0906.2587

Abstract

We describe cosmic F--term strings with exponentially small tension which are D3 branes wrapped on deformed singularities. We show that brane instanton effects which can be calculated after a geometric transition give rise to an exponentially small volume for the node on which the D3 branes wrap leading to a string with small tension. We generalize our description to the case of non--Abelian cosmic strings and argue that these strings are stable against monopole--anti monopole pair creation.
